I'd rank them;
1. Keller
2. Stevens
3. Lee
Keller is the most talented of the group and I think he has the highest upside. He not only has talent but he has a QB in Favre who has a proven history of throwing to his TEs - especially in the Red Zone. I know the Jets were in passing mode for much of last night's game, but Keller got a lot of looks in the Red Zone. I think that bodes well for him going forward.
Stevens is who he is. I don't think he changes much at this point. He'll have some good games like he did in Week 3 but I don't trust Griese to help him get points consistently. I do like him this week against the Packers. Green Bay has had issues stopping TEs dating back to last season.
Lee doesn't seem to be as involved with Favre gone. The Packers are using more 3- and 4-WR sets and that keeps Lee out of the mix. He's pretty much a guy who gets 2-3 catches a week, 30-40 yards and that's it. TDs may be tough to come by for him this season.
On a sidenote, the talent at TE really stinks this year. If you don't have one of the few top-level TEs (Witten, Winslow, Gates, Gonzo, Cooley and I'd include Owens - Shockey and Clark would be there when healthy), you're stuck playing the matchups each week.
